Pine Crafter Furniture Inc
Timber construction · hotel · Furniture store
Pine Crafter Furniture, Inc. P.O. Box 1100, 35565 HaleyvilleTimber construction · hotel · Furniture store
Pine Crafter Furniture, Inc. P.O. Box 1100, 35565 HaleyvilleInterior decoration · Furniture store
921 20th St, 35565 HaleyvilleInterior decoration · Furniture store
2510 Alabama Ave, 35565 HaleyvilleInterior decoration · Furniture store
25930 Highway 78, 35549 Carbon Hill